走啊走
加油

个人学习Linux和搭建博客,1核2G服务器能用吗?

服务器价格表

是的,1核2G(1vCPU + 2GB RAM)的服务器完全可以用于个人学习Linux和搭建博客,尤其适合初学者或轻量级使用场景。下面我们来具体分析:


✅ 一、学习 Linux

  • 完全够用:1核2G的配置足以运行主流Linux发行版(如 Ubuntu、CentOS、Debian 等)。
  • 你可以练习:
    • 基本命令操作(ls, cd, grep, find 等)
    • 用户与权限管理
    • 文件系统结构
    • Shell 脚本编写
    • 网络配置、防火墙(iptables/firewalld)
    • 包管理(apt/yum/dnf)
  • 即使运行一些轻量服务(如 Nginx、MySQL、Docker 容器等),也基本不会卡顿。

📌 提示:建议选择轻量发行版(如 Ubuntu Server LTS 或 Alpine Linux)以节省资源。


✅ 二、搭建个人博客

这取决于你使用的建站方式:

博客类型 是否推荐 内存占用 说明
静态博客(如 Hexo、Hugo、VuePress) ✅ 强烈推荐 < 500MB 部署在 Nginx 上,极轻量,加载快,安全
动态博客(如 WordPress + MySQL + PHP) ⚠️ 可行但需优化 800MB~1.5GB 刚好能跑,但并发高时可能卡顿
Node.js 博客(如 Ghost、Strapi) ⚠️ 可行,注意内存 600MB~1.2GB 启动后占用较高,需调优
使用 Docker 搭建(WordPress + MySQL + Nginx) ⚠️ 可行,但监控资源 接近 2GB 建议开启 swap 分区防崩溃

💡 小技巧:给服务器添加 1~2GB 的 swap 分区,可以有效防止内存不足导致的服务崩溃。


✅ 三、实际体验建议

  • 适合人群:个人学习、技术笔记、小流量博客(日访问几百~几千 PV)
  • 带宽建议:选择至少 1Mbps 公网带宽(国内云厂商通常提供)
  • 系统选择:Ubuntu 20.04/22.04 LTS 或 CentOS 7/Stream 更稳定
  • 成本低:这类配置价格便宜(如阿里云/腾讯云学生机约 ¥10/月)

✅ 四、优化建议(提升体验)

  1. 启用 swap
    sudo fallocate -l 2G /swapfile
    sudo chmod 600 /swapfile
    sudo mkswap /swapfile
    sudo swapon /swapfile
  2. 使用轻量 Web 服务器:Nginx 比 Apache 更省内存
  3. 关闭无用服务:如蓝牙、打印服务等(服务器不需要)
  4. 定期清理日志和缓存
  5. 使用静态博客生成器 + GitHub Pages/COS/OSS 托管:更省资源

✅ 总结

用途 是否可行 备注
学习 Linux ✅ 完全可以 推荐首选
搭建静态博客 ✅ 非常合适 推荐新手
搭建 WordPress ⚠️ 可行,需优化 注意内存
高并发/商业用途 ❌ 不推荐 资源不足

🎯 结论
对于“个人学习Linux + 搭建轻量博客”这个目标,1核2G服务器绰绰有余,是非常经济实用的选择。只要合理使用和优化,完全可以满足你的需求。

如果你刚开始,建议从 静态博客(Hexo + GitHub Pages + 自定义域名) 入手,既锻炼技能又不占资源。

需要我帮你设计一个部署方案吗? 😊